Summary: The GIS Analyst is responsible for supporting the company’s GIS databases, software, systems, and processes. Additionally, they are responsible for supporting the execution of projects and creation of geospatial deliverables. The role supports all departments and all offices with GIS databases, software, and routines.

Expected results in the role:
  • Proactive management of enterprise GIS system.
  • Highly accurate GIS deliverables.
  • Client focused GIS workflow and solution development.
  • Automation of workflows and routines.
  • Innovative implementation of GIS throughout project lifecycle to make geospatial data more accessible to clients.

Essential Duties:

  • Responsible for accurately creating, maintaining, and appending spatial data in a multiuser database environment
  • Perform routine SDE audits, resolve common data conflicts
  • Work closely with other departments to provide SDE editing guidance and support
  • Use ArcGIS to create accurate information produces e.g. custom maps, exhibits, reports, and electronic data deliverables.
  • Use data automation tools and techniques which help ensure data integrity and efficiency
  • Research and procure data from federal, state, and local entities
  • Assist with documenting GIS procedures and standards
  • Assist with identifying system functions and procedures where improved methods are possible
  • Assist in the development of GIS databases and workflows
  • Assist with the design and development of advanced data models
  • Assist in the creation, execution, and maintenance of automated GIS workflows
  • Assist with publishing web services, maps, and applications via Portal for ArcGIS
  • Participate in pre-task planning
  • Perform related duties as assigned
